SANTA FE CHILI Recipe

Ingredients:

2 Lbs. Ground beef
1 Chopped onion
2 Packs taco seasoning
2 Packs ranch dressing
1 Cup water
2 Cans Rotel tomatoes
4 Cans diced tomatoes
2 Cans cream corn
2 Cans whole kernel corn
5 Cans assorted beans
3 Cans tomato sauce

Directions:

Brown ground beef and onions. Add seasoning packs and water. Stir to mix well. Add all canned ingredients and stir well. Cook on low covered about 45 minutes.
